Benutzer-Werkzeuge

Webseiten-Werkzeuge


dba:gridcontrol_oracle_logfiles_loeschen

OEM Pflege - Unnötige Logfiles regelmäßig löschen

Der OEM neigt dazu, sehr viel zu protokollieren und in einer nicht überwachten Umgebung regelmäßig die Platten voll zuschreiben.

deleteoemlog.sh
#!/bin/sh
ORACLE_HOME=/opt/oracle/product/10.2.0
 
# Remove old error file
find $ORACLE_HOME/oms10g/sysman/recv/errors -ctime +7 -name '*' -exec rm {} \;
find $ORACLE_HOME/oms10g/webcache/logs/archive -ctime +7 -name '*' -exec rm {} \;
find $ORACLE_HOME/oms10g/Apache/Apache/logs -ctime +7 -name '*' -exec rm {} \;
find $ORACLE_HOME/oms10g/sysman/log -atime +5 -name '*.[0-9]' -exec rm {} \;
find $ORACLE_HOME/db_1/admin/emrep -ctime +7 -atime +1 -name '*.trc' -exec rm {} \;
 
# cut Logs
# SYSMAN
echo cut >  $ORACLE_HOME/oms10g/sysman/log/em.nohup
echo cut >  $ORACLE_HOME/oms10g/opmn/logs/ipm.log
echo cut >  $ORACLE_HOME/oms10g/Apache/Apache/logs/access_log
 
#JAVA Logs
find  $ORACLE_HOME/oms10g/j2ee/. -name '*.log' -exec echo cut > {} \;
Diese Website verwendet Cookies. Durch die Nutzung der Website stimmen Sie dem Speichern von Cookies auf Ihrem Computer zu. Außerdem bestätigen Sie, dass Sie unsere Datenschutzbestimmungen gelesen und verstanden haben. Wenn Sie nicht einverstanden sind, verlassen Sie die Website.Weitere Information
dba/gridcontrol_oracle_logfiles_loeschen.txt · Zuletzt geändert: 2010/07/20 11:15 von gpipperr